How Is a Brick Driveway Installed?

A successful brick driveway begins with proper site preparation rather than immediately placing pavers on the ground. The existing surface may need to be removed, followed by excavation to the appropriate depth. The exposed soil is graded and compacted, and a suitable aggregate base is installed in layers. The base needs to provide stability and help distribute the weight of vehicles across the driveway. A bedding layer is then prepared before the pavers are carefully positioned according to the selected pattern. Edge restraints help keep the pavers in place, while joint material helps stabilize the individual units after installation. The finished driveway is compacted and checked for proper alignment and drainage. Why Is the Base Important for Brick Pavers?

The foundation beneath the pavers is one of the most important parts of the driveway because it supports the surface and helps distribute vehicle loads. If the soil or aggregate base is unstable, poorly compacted, or affected by excess moisture, the pavers may eventually settle, shift, or become uneven. A strong base also helps the driveway handle normal ground movement and seasonal changes. This is particularly important for properties exposed to changing weather and moisture conditions. How Does Drainage Affect a Brick Driveway?

Drainage is essential because water can contribute to erosion, settlement, weed growth, and movement of paving materials when it is not managed correctly. A driveway should be graded so water can move away from the home and toward an appropriate drainage area. Local paving information for Babylon notes that proper drainage and slope are important considerations, particularly for properties where moisture can affect the base beneath the driveway. Water should not be allowed to repeatedly collect against the foundation of the home or remain trapped beneath the pavers. Gutters and downspouts should also be directed appropriately so concentrated roof runoff does not damage the driveway. Can Brick Pavers Handle Vehicle Traffic?

Brick pavers can be used for residential driveways when they are specifically designed and installed for vehicle loads. The strength of the finished driveway depends not only on the pavers themselves but also on the supporting base, bedding layer, joint material, edge restraints, and overall installation. A driveway needs to remain stable when vehicles enter, exit, turn, and park. Areas where vehicles regularly turn may experience greater stress than sections that receive only straight-line traffic. Can Brick Driveways Be Repaired?

One of the practical benefits of paver driveways is that localized repairs can often be performed without rebuilding the entire surface. Individual pavers that have cracked, become stained, or shifted may be removed, while the underlying area can be corrected before the pavers are reset. If a section has settled, the problem may involve the bedding material or base underneath rather than the pavers themselves. In that situation, simply adding new pavers on top may not provide a lasting solution. The affected area should be removed and the underlying cause addressed. Why Are Edge Restraints Important?

Edge restraints help keep individual pavers from spreading outward under repeated vehicle and foot traffic. Without appropriate edge support, the outer pavers can gradually move, creating gaps that allow soil and weeds to enter. Edge restraints are especially important along driveway edges, curves, and transition areas where the surface experiences repeated lateral pressure. The restraints should be installed securely and designed for the specific driveway construction. Can Brick Pavers Help With Water Management?

Traditional paver driveways have joints between individual units, and certain paving systems can be designed to provide improved water movement through the surface. Permeable pavers are specifically designed with appropriate base and joint systems to allow water to infiltrate into the underlying layers. However, simply having small spaces between conventional pavers does not automatically make a driveway a permeable pavement system. The entire construction method, including the base and drainage design, must be appropriate for infiltration.
